Mahindra Lifespace Developers Limited has informed the Exchange about Pendency of Litigation(s)/dispute(s) or the outcome impacting the Company. The Company has amicably resolved the matter with Parekh & Brothers, where the parties shall comply with their obligations. The settlement has no material impact on the financial position of the Company.
